PW Hedge Fund Activity: Q3 2022 in Review

26 of the 5,805 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Power REIT (PW) for Q3 2022, worth a combined $13.2M — down 17% from $15.9M a quarter earlier.

Sellers outnumbered buyers: 8 funds closed out of PW and 1 opened new positions — a net loss of 7 holders — while 8 trimmed existing stakes and 6 added.

The largest buyer was Man Group, opening a new position worth an estimated $611K. The largest seller was Renaissance Technologies, cutting an estimated $440K.
